Some Technical Inforamtion

What is fixed rope?
Rope fixed in the beginning of expedition and remains till last of expedition in mountain for ascending and descending purpose for climbers. Climbers attach the zoomer in fix rope so that they don't slip and fall down. Rope used in mountain as fixed rope is reliable, strong and technique proved. Everest expedition north col is fixed rope start just after glacier 6800m till to summit.

What is crevasse whole?
Crevasse is empty space or deep crack a very thick layer of ice.

What is Ridge?
The pointed or little flat part between the two slopes of mountain is ridge. Usually climbers walk through ridge to climb. In Everest, most off the climbing trail is from ridge. Only below and above camp three, some part climbers have to climb through wall.

What is Zoomer?
Zoomer is metal apparatus use for ascending and descending process in climbing. It is attach with harness or zoomer belt and fix with fixed rope. When you move it, it goes up and it helps you to move up or hang up.

What is main Rope?
It is rope tie in your body and with 2- 3 or 3-4 climbers together in difference of 4m each. Main rope is use for safety for climbing or descending in mountain.

What is a Crampon?
It is metal apparatus with 10 to 12 points fixed on the bottom of plastic boots or climbing boots for climbing in ice and snow.
